Shell Rock is a city in Butler County, Iowa, United States, along the Shell Rock River. The population was 1,268 at the time of the 2020 census. The city is located along the county's eastern border, between Butler and Bremer counties. Shell Rock is situated 3½ miles south of Shell Rock River Trail.

Clarksville is a city in Butler County, Iowa, United States, along the Shell Rock River. The population was 1,264 at the 2020 census. A post office opened in Clarksville in 1861. Clarksville is situated 4 miles northwest of Shell Rock River Trail.
